Recent Advances in Anti-Cancer Compounds
Recent years have seen significant breakthroughs in the development of novel chemical compounds for cancer treatment:
1. Targeted Therapies
Small molecule inhibitors that specifically target cancer cell pathways have revolutionized treatment. Compounds like kinase inhibitors can block signals that tell cancer cells to grow.
2. Immunomodulators
New chemical compounds are being developed to enhance the body’s immune response against cancer, including checkpoint inhibitors and cytokine modulators.
3. Epigenetic Modifiers
Compounds that can alter gene expression without changing DNA sequence show promise in reversing cancer-associated epigenetic changes.
Natural Compounds in Cancer Research
Nature continues to be a rich source of anti-cancer compounds:
- Paclitaxel (from yew trees) for various cancers
- Vinblastine (from periwinkle plants) for leukemia
- Curcumin (from turmeric) with multiple anti-cancer properties
Challenges in Compound Development
Despite progress, several challenges remain:
Challenge | Description |
---|---|
Drug Resistance | Cancer cells often develop resistance to chemical compounds |
Toxicity | Balancing efficacy with safety remains difficult |
Delivery | Getting compounds to tumor sites effectively |
Cost | Development and production can be prohibitively expensive |
